It's taken me a day to calm down after watching that sh*t. It was the first game i've been to for 3 years (not a proper fan) and i won't be rushing back! I admire the people who go week in, week out and spend there money on the useless bastards.

There seems to be a complete lack of passion and communication throughout the side. I understand that confidence is going to be low, but the players appear to be not playing for each other or the manager. This doesn't explain their inability to trap a football properly or pass a ball ten yards though!

For those who didn't go, i'll give a brief rundown on the (players).

Henderson - Very little to do, no chance with the goal. Kicking is absolutely woeful for a professional footballer.

Stearman - Did ok, likes the long ball. Why does he insist on taking long throws when they aren't that long?

Mattock - Good - has passion which the others don't have. He'll do well when he's transferred to another club.

N'Gotty - Solid in the air, he was composed on the ball and tried to play football. Holloway will probably drop him because of this!

McAuley - Apart from the massive error, he was ok against Soton's inept attack.

Etuhu - Bags of pace, has potential. If he hangs around Leicester too long his confidence will be shot and he'll be finished as a footballer.

Hume - Played out of position. Runs around a lot with very little end product. Likes the sweeping crossfield pass to the oppositions full back.

Oakley - non existent.

Hendrie - non existent apart from the occasional foul.

Campbell - didn't do much apart from chase hoofed balls, looks like he's never played with his teamates though.

Howard - missed a sitter, wins headers which nobodys interested in feeding off. Slow, looks like he has no confidence whatsoever.

Fryatt - Should be shot for missing a good chance at the end. Did a little better than DJ.

Hayles - No time.

All in all, very depressing being a Leicester fan. Holloway really does appear to have very little idea.
